" THREE BEDROOM SEMI-DETACHED***NO CHAIN***UNDER STAMP DUTY We are pleased to offer for sale this three bedroom semi detached property in popular Bramley location. Briefly the property comprises of: entrance hallway, lounge, generous dining kitchen, guest w.c, three good sized bedrooms and modern fitted bathroom. This well presented property includes PVCu double glazing, central heating throughout and benefits from gardens to the front and rear and a summerhouse! This property is situated within close proximity to both primary and secondary schools and only a short car ride from the Town Centre of Pudsey with local shops, banks and leisure facilities and would be Ideal for a young family or professional couple . In addition the property offers good transport links to both Leeds and Bradford City Centres.

ACCOMODATION GROUND FLOOR ENTRANCE HALLWAY Enter through timber door with single glazed opaque insets to entrance hallway. With spot down lighting, central heating radiator and wood effect laminate flooring. Under stairs storage area, doors to lounge, dining kitchen and stairs rise to first floor landing. LOUNGE 14'9 X 11'1 (4.50m X 3.38m) Spacious lounge area with inset 'Living Flame' gas fire set on a marble back and hearth with timber fire surround. Ceiling coving, central heating radiator, wood effect laminate flooring and PVCu double glazed window to the front elevation. Door to kitchen. DINING KITCHEN 18'2 X 11'1 (5.54m X 3.38m) Fitted with a good range of wall and base units with contrasting work top surfaces, incorporating a one and a half bowl drainer sink with mixer tap and tiled splash backs. Inset four ring gas hob with electric oven under and extractor hood over, integrated dishwasher, plumbing for washing machine and space for fridge freezer. Ceiling coving, spot down lighting, central heating radiator and tiled effect vinyl flooring. Two pantry style storage cupboards and two PVCu double glazed windows to the rear elevation. Door to side vestibule and door to entrance hallway. SIDE VESTIBULE With vinyl flooring and door to guest W.C. Timber door with single glazed opaque insets gives access to the side of the property. GUEST W.C. With pedestal wash hand basin, high flush W.C, vinyl flooring and PVCu double glazed opaque window to the rear elevation. FIRST FLOOR LANDING Stairs rise to first floor landing with timber handrail and balustrade to landing. With PVCu double glazed window to the side elevation and doors to bedrooms and bathroom. Access to loft. BEDROOM ONE 14'6 X 11'1 (4.42m X 3.38m) A double bedroom with central heating radiator and PVCu double glazed window to the front elevation. BEDROOM TWO 14'6 X 8'9 TO ROBES (4.42m X 2.67m TO ROBES) Another good size double bedroom with built in mirrored wardrobes to one side, central heating radiator and two PVCu double glazed windows to the rear elevation BEDROOM THREE 9'1 X 7'8 (2.77m X 2.34m) Spacious single bedroom with built in storage are over the bulk head, central heating radiator and PVCu double glazed window to the front elevation. BATHROOM 7'4 X 5'6 (2.24m X 1.68m) Partially tiled and fitted with a white three piece suite comprising of; 'P' shaped panelled bath with shower attachment over and curved glazed shower screen, pedestal wash hand basin with tiled splash backs and low flush W.C. Wall mounted mirrored vanity unit, spot down lighting, central heating radiator and vinyl flooring. PVCu double glazed opaque window to the rear elevation. OUTSIDE FRONT GARDEN Mostly laid to lawn with concrete driveway to the side, enclosed by timber fencing and privet hedging. SUMMERHOUSE Timber built with timber double glazed windows. Ideal for outdoor entertaining, children's play area or games room, the options are endless. REAR GARDEN Mostly laid to lawn with mature planted borders and vegetable patch, space for garden shed and access to summerhouse. Enclosed by timber fencing.
